and Gottmik as the Russian bots Natasha and Nikita On the runway, the category is "Yellow, Gorgeous". Tina Burner's outfit is taxi-themed. Olivia Lux wears a dress with yellow ostrich feathers, and Symone's outfit has suspenders. Kandy Muse recreates a dress made famous by Beyoncé. Elliott with 2 Ts also wears a taxi-themed outfit, and Rosé's look pays tribute to Jim Carrey in ''The Mask (1994 film), The Mask'' (1994). Denali wears snakes on her head, and Gottmik's outfit resembles a crash test dummy. RuPaul names Rosé the winner of the main challenge. Kandy Muse and Symone place in the bottom two and face off in a lip-sync to "Boss (Fifth Harmony song), Boss" (2014) by Fifth Harmony, Symone is declared a winner but RuPaul spares Kandy Muse from being eliminated from the competition.


Production

Sims has appeared on the show several times. He was a guest judge and choreographer on the RuPaul's Drag Race (season 8), eighth season's "Bitch Perfect" (2016), the RuPaul's Drag Race (season 12), twelfth season's "Viva Drag Vegas" (2020), and the thirteenth season's "Condragulations (RuPaul's Drag Race), Condragulations" (2021). Additionally, he was solely guest choreographer on the RuPaul's Drag Race (season 7), seventh season's "Glamazonian Airways" (2015), the twelfth season's "Madonna: The Unauthorized Rusical" (2020), and the thirteenth season's "Gettin' Lucky (RuPaul's Drag Race), Gettin' Lucky" (2021). On the RuPaul's Drag Race All Stars (season 6), sixth season (2021) of ''RuPaul's Drag Race All Stars'', Sims was a guest judge and choreographer on "Halftime Headliners" and solely a guest choreographer on the finale "This Is Our Country".
